DESIGN BUSINESS

MAXIMISING BUSINESS OPPORTUNITIES

DAS aims to strengthen and become a stronger platform to grow business opportunities, to open new markets and to secure industry partners that can help our design SMEs succeed internationally.

The Challenges

  • Lack of financing to grow design businesses
  • Lack of know-how to grow design businesses
  • Lack of a platform to partner with other design disciplines for regional projects
  • Lack of a central platform to secure professional design services
  • Lack of professional standards in the industry

Our Strategy

PROMOTING DESIGNERS AND DESIGN COMPANIES

The Singapore Design Awards will be launched this year as an annual event to promote professional standards, feature outstanding design companies and raise the stature of member companies. In addition to this, we will launch the Singapore Designers Day. It will celebrate the role of designers in everyday living, work and play.

FINANCING SUPPORT

We are working closely with relevant government agencies such as DesignSingapore, Spring Singapore and IE Singapore to secure grants for our design SMEs. We will also build relationships with financial institutions and profile our member companies.

KNOW-HOW TO GROW DESIGN BUSINESSES

We are partnering with academic institutions to provide business management skills to our SME owners and secure government funding to back up these courses. We will also build a job search service, which can be outsourced to an external vendor, into our website to ensure that the right talents join our member companies.

A CENTRAL PLATFORM TO PARTNER WITH OTHERS

We will build a partnership with IE Singapore to secure regional opportunities and participate in trade visits as a group. We will also feature a market alert so that interested members can participate and find relevant opportunities and partners. We will also work with other business chambers to secure relevant business partners and expand our economic space.

AN ENHANCED PLATFORM TO FEATURE PROFESSIONAL DESIGNERS AND COMPANIES

The DAS website will become a credible business portal to feature individual designers and professional companies. We will also recast Designer magazine to be the official magazine for the DAS community. Designer magazine will present the latest trends and relevant insights and will be integrated into the official DAS website to create a seamless experience. Companies interested to engage professional designers can also broadcast opportunities.

PROFESSIONAL DESIGN MARK

We will promote a professional standards mark for members to adopt voluntarily. It will be different from accreditation and will be managed by all the ex-presidents of the DAS. Adopting the mark will show that the individual or company subscribes to the shared professional standards of the DAS. This will make it easier for companies to make a decision when selecting a professional designer or firm.
